Seminole Sunday Sauce — May 11, 2025: FSU Women’s Golf Rolls to NCAA Championships
The well-oiled machine that is Florida State women’s golf kept chugging along this week. The second-ranked Seminoles punched their ticket to the NCAA Championships by winning the Lexington Regional.
FSU led after all three rounds and finished 15-under par as a team. That was five strokes better than Kansas State and Georgia Southern, who each finished tied for second.
Mirabel Ting and Lottie Woad led the way for the Seminoles, finishing tied for second. Kaylah Williams also finished in the top 20.
Going back to the Landfall Tradition in October, FSU has won seven tournaments. FSU will begin the NCAA Championships on May 16. Woad and Ting were each named finalists for the ANNIKA Award this week.

Softball
Record: 46-9 (18-3 ACC)
Ranking: No. 8 ESPN/USA Softball; No. 3 Softball America; No. 4 D1Softball; No. 6 NFCA Coaches; No. 1 seed ACC Tournament
Past Week: (2-2), lost to Virginia Tech on Sunday, 8-6; beat Georgia Tech in ACC Tournament on Thursday in six innings, 8-0; beat Duke in ACC Tournament semifinals on Friday, 3-2; lost to Clemson in ACC Championship on Saturday, 2-1
Upcoming: vs. TBA (Friday, NCAA Tournament)
Recognitions: Jazzy Francik, P (ACC Pitcher of the Week, ACC All-Freshman team, All-ACC first team NFCA National Freshman of the Year Top 10 Finalist); Isa Torres, IF (All-ACC first team); Jahni Kerr, OF (All-ACC first team); Michaela Edenfield, C (All-ACC second team); Katie Dack, OF (All-ACC second team); Ashtyn Danley, P (All-ACC second team); Kennedy Harp, OF (All-ACC third team); Lonni Alameda, HC (ACC Coach of the Year)
Wrap-up: FSU dropped a heartbreaker for the conference title on Saturday. The Seminoles will learn who they’ll face to begin the NCAA Tournament.
Baseball
Record: 35-11 (15-8 ACC)
Ranking: No. 2 D1Baseball; No. 7 Baseball America; No. 9 Perfect Game; No. 5 NCBWA; No. 3 USA TODAY Coaches
Past Week: (3-2), lost to Clemson in Saturday’s resumed game, 6-3; beat Clemson on Sunday in eight innings, 20-9; beat Jacksonville on Tuesday in seven innings, 14-2; beat California on Friday, 8-2; lost at California on Saturday, 5-0
Upcoming: at California (Sunday); vs. North Carolina (Thursday); vs. North Carolina (Friday); vs. North Carolina (Saturday)
Recognitions: None
Wrap-up: FSU will try to win its series at Cal before wrapping up the regular season at home.
